Abstract

The purpose of this research is find moral education in barazanji reading which can be transformed in the behavior of the Bugis Makassar community. This type of research is qualitative with a literature review method and is supported by primary data sourced from books by Sheikh Jakfar Albarazanji while secondary data is taken from interviews with religious leaders and community leaders. The results showed that the Bugis Makassar community was very inspired by reading barazanji because it contained an attitude of obedience, honesty, and mutual respect, so that they could be role models in their lives. In various celebrations, the reading of barazanji becomes the main reference because it contains praises, prayers, and prayers that can be transformed into moral education according to the current context so that there will be a revolution of views. Reading barazanji has become acculturation because it is in line with Islamic teachings so that people's enthusiasm is very high to develop their culture because it does not contradict their belief in strengthening their belief. The enthusiasm for developing barazanji is based on the compatibility between local cultures and religious fanaticism in South Sulawesi so that the community can be united.
